Chalmers Gibbs is the leading architectural practice in the Cayman Islands that strives to achieve design excellence in successful and enduring projects. The practice was first established on Island in 1959, maintaining fully staffed offices since 1966. We are 100% Caymanian owned company that focuses its entire practice in the Cayman Islands, meaning reinvestment in our local community. We currently have a staff of 12 providing architectural, interior architecture and planning services.
Chalmers Gibbs has been the lead architect on many prominent buildings in the Cayman Islands over the years including Owen Roberts Airport, Cricket Square, Ugland House, Butterfield Bank, Royal Bank, HSA hospitals and many other commercial, institutional and industrial projects. Our portfolio covers a wide range of sectors such as commercial office buildings, financial services, healthcare, aged care, tertiary education, residential, hospitality and industrial projects. Our team members have international experience and training in varied fields, bringing this expertise to our projects and as well to providing mentorship to new generations of Caymanian architects, interior designers and technologists.

William Steward, M. E. Des. (Arch), MRAIC
Managing Director
Wil studied architecture in Canada, gaining a Master’s degree in Environmental Design from the University of Calgary in 1981. Working in various architectural practices both in Calgary and Vancouver, he formed his own practice in Vancouver in 1987 as a registered architect in the province of British Columbia.
Relocating to Grand Cayman in 1992, he joined Chalmers Gibbs as a senior architect becoming Managing Director in 2004.
Wil’s professional experience covers the spectrum of architectural projects, including commercial, hotel and resort, health care, retail and luxury residential. He is currently a member of the Royal Architectural Institute of Canada and CASE (Cayman Association of Surveyors, Architects and Engineers).

Daniel O’Regan, Dip. Arch. Tech.
Associate
An architectural technologist with over 20 years international experience gained in Ireland, Australia and the Cayman Islands.
In 1995, Daniel spent a year working and travelling around Australia. He subsequently returned to Ireland where he worked on a wide range of project types including commercial, educational, retail, residential and healthcare facilities.
In 2001 he relocated to Grand Cayman, where he immediately joined Chalmers Gibbs Architects and has been a loyal member of the team for the past 16 years.
Daniel is widely experienced in the application of building and life safety codes, construction administration, architectural detailing and all facets of architectural drawing production.

Kelsey Vitullo, M.Arch. | M.LA.
Architect | Landscape Architect
With dual master degrees in architecture and landscape architecture, Kelsey’s passion for the interface of these two fields, coupled with an understanding of cultural and environmental sensitivities, affords her a complex, yet elegantly refined, ability to create place. Continual inspiration is drawn from her artwork, where she expresses and explores the ephemerality of landscapes. Her love for plants has resulted in the successful propagation of a once-believed-to-be-extinct plant, Salvia caymanensis (Cayman Sage), while volunteering at the Queen Elizabeth II Botanic Park.
Throughout 13 years in the design field, her work has centered on a holistic and sustainable approach to the built environment. This has included a masterplan and design of a Wetland Park and Pavilion, the detailing of Rutgers University’s Nursing and Science Building, and the realization of a private residential project in Virginia.

Denise Prates, BArch. CAU-BR
Architect
Denise Prates graduated from architecture school in 2014, where she started her career in her home country, Brasil. Initially working on restoration projects for several historical buildings, Denise transitioned to residential architecture and worked in multiple projects and renovations. These experiences allowed Denise to enrich her expertise in historical preservation and structural integrity, as well as to develop a strong design intuition in creating functional living spaces tailored to client needs.
In 2022, Denise brought her background experience and creative vision to Chalmers Gibbs Architects. Since joining the firm, she has played a key role in a wide array of projects, including corporate offices, government facilities, and commercial developments. Denise’s comprehensive expertise and innovative approach continue to contribute significantly to the firm’s dynamic architectural solutions.
